When recording/transfering from DAT tape, is there any
mechanism or interface or product that would allow
SoundForge to automatically detect index markers on the DAT
tape? and say flag them with markers?

No.

This has been asked for many times. The problem is there is no way
for the wave drivers to communicate this information to Sound Forge
or any other tool.

There were proposals and such to define new wave audio formats to
permit the driver to transfer this information in a "preamble" to all
data. This never went anywhere though, or at least it didn't catch on.

There is a card - the ZA2 by Zefiro - that has a utility or at least
the ability to read and transmit this information in a proprietary
format. Don't remember all the details.
